    Document: In comparison with attenuated CHIKV infection, pathogenic CHIKV infection induces poor GC formation in the dLN and a diminished neutralizing serum Ab response [14, 23] . We hypothesized that the enhanced lymphocyte accumulation and organization in the dLN of mice depleted of monocytes and neutrophils prior to pathogenic infection would improve GC formation. To investigate this idea, mice were treated with a single dose of anti-Gr-1 or isotype control mAb one day prior to pathogenic CHIKV infection, and GC responses in the dLN were evaluated at 14 dpi by staining sections with the GC B cell marker GL7. Anti-Gr-1 mAbtreated mice had increased numbers of GCs per dLN, and the GCs were larger than those of the isotype control group (Fig 4A-4C) , resulting in an increased total GC area in the dLN ( Fig 4D) . Flow cytometry analysis also showed an increased percentage and number of CD95 + GL7 + GC B cells in the dLN of mice infected with pathogenic CHIKV and treated with anti-Gr-1 mAb (Fig 4E-4G) . Early depletion of monocytes and neutrophils also resulted in greater numbers of CD138 + IgD lo plasma cells (PCs) (Fig 4H-4J ) and increased the number of CHIKV-specific Ab-secreting cells (ASCs) in the dLN (Fig 4K) . The effects of anti-Gr-1 mAb treatment were most pronounced in the dLN, as we observed modest effects on the percentages of GC B cells and plasma cells in the left inguinal LN and the spleen (S4 Fig). Anti-Gr-1 mAb treatment had no effect on the amount of total CHIKV-specific IgG present in serum at day 7, 14, and 28 dpi (Fig 4L) . However, consistent with the effects of anti-Gr-1 mAb treatment on GC formation, we observed an increase in CHIKV neutralization activity in the serum of anti-Gr-1-treated mice compared with the isotype control group at 28 dpi (Fig 4M) . Together, these data demonstrate that early depletion of monocytes and neutrophils during pathogenic CHIKV infection improves the endogenous, polyclonal virus-specific GC B cell responses in the dLN and, despite predominantly impacting the dLN, leads to a modest but detectable improvement in serum Ab neutralization activity.
